Description

This dataset contains 49,634 mammography screening studies (from 22,739 unique patients) which were conducted over the 2011-2019 period within the City of Oulu, Oulu, Finland, catchment area for specialized medical care. The dataset has been collected for research purposes, with a special interest in conducting research on artificial intelligence-based methodologies for breast cancer detection and diagnostics. Screening data, namely digital screening mammograms from the picture archive and communication system and their corresponding mammographic information system data in a machine-readable form, was collected from an existing registry in late 2019 after receiving a register-based study permit from the Northern Ostrobothnia Hospital District (179/2019), Oulu, Finland, and the City of Oulu (35/2019), Oulu, Finland. The dataset was collected as a partial fulfillment of Artificial Intelligence Guided Diagnostics in Medical Imaging (AIDMEI) project. The project received funding from the Future Makers Funding Program of the Technology Industries of Finland Centennial Foundation and the Jane and Aatos Erkko Foundation. Moreover, the dataset was collected in co-operation with Oulu University Hospital, Oulu, Finland. Breast cancer is the most common form of cancer among women, with approximately 2.3 million new cases yearly according to Global Cancer Statistics 2020. Screening mammography can be considered the best method for early detection of the disease.
